Abstract

In recent years, the drive for more potent and selective drugs has seen medicinal chemistry move away from “flat” compounds and become increasingly interested in evaluating chiral “3D” drug candidates.[1] The complexities associated with accessing such molecules require the development of more efficient and versatile entries to chiral scaffolds.
